The internet couldn't get enough of Kylie Jenner and Timothée Chalamet's first time on the red carpet together, and now there's a little more of that moment for them to love.

Kylie and Timothée made their red carpet debut at the 70th David Di Donatello Awards in Rome on May 7.

Kylie wore a black, embossed Schiaparelli gown from their Fall/Winter collection, and Timothée wore a velvet Tom Ford suit.

Speaking of Timothée's suit, French fashion designer and Tom Ford creative director Haider Ackermann shared behind-the-scenes photos and videos on Instagram. Now, fans are gushing again for the couple.

Haider shared a screenshot of his FaceTime call with Kylie and Timothée as they got ready for the event in a hotel room. In the photo, Kylie was apparently using a lint roller on Timothée's undershirt. Haider captioned the Instagram post, "TEAMWORK - Miss K, you're hired!!"

"BROTHER elegantly in TOM FORD receiving the 70th David Di Donatello Award," Haider said, referring to Timothée receiving the Special David Award for Cinematic Excellence. "PROUD AS ALWAYS my Brother - H."


Fun fact: Timothée and Haider's fashionable collaborations go way back, so it makes sense why he would be the main one to FaceTime the Dune actor and Kylie.

Timothée and Haider have teamed up several times in looks you might remember. The A Complete Unknown actor wore a silk polka dot tuxedo blazer and black trousers at the 2025 Vanity Fair Oscars Party by Haider.

At the 2025 Golden Globes, Timothée wore a skinny suit with a blue scarf around the neck, also by Haider for Tom Ford.

He wore the satin double-breasted tuxedo jacket with black lapels and sweats by Haider at the 2021 Met Gala.

And who can forget when Timothée wore that metallic, backless red halter-neck top at the 2022 Venice Film Festival for Bones And All?

Kylie even wore designs by Haider in his collaboration with Jean Paul Gaultier, like this red and blue gown at the 2023 Met Gala or this couture gown at the 2024 CFDA Awards.
